加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0358zz.com/)- 行业物联网、运营、专有云、管理运维、大数据!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

iOS开发进阶:MySQL事务与日志解析

发布时间:2026-01-15 11:26:55 所属栏目:MySql教程 来源:DaWei
导读:  作为网站管理员,我们深知数据安全与一致性在系统运行中的重要性。对于iOS开发人员而言,理解MySQL事务机制是提升应用稳定性的关键环节。AI艺术作品,仅供参考  MySQL事务通过ACID特性保障了数据操作的可靠性。

  作为网站管理员,我们深知数据安全与一致性在系统运行中的重要性。对于iOS开发人员而言,理解MySQL事务机制是提升应用稳定性的关键环节。


AI艺术作品,仅供参考

  MySQL事务通过ACID特性保障了数据操作的可靠性。原子性确保了事务内的所有操作要么全部完成,要么完全回滚;一致性则维护了数据库状态的合法性;隔离性避免了多个事务间的干扰;持久性保证了事务提交后的数据持久存储。


  日志系统在事务处理中扮演着至关重要的角色。二进制日志记录了所有更改数据的操作,用于主从复制和数据恢复;重做日志(Redo Log)则在崩溃恢复时重新应用已提交的事务,确保数据不丢失。


  开发者在使用MySQL时,应合理配置事务隔离级别,以平衡性能与数据一致性。例如,可读已提交(Read Committed)适用于大多数应用场景,而可重复读(Repeatable Read)则能避免幻读问题。


  在实际开发中,建议对涉及资金、订单等关键业务的操作使用显式事务,避免因网络波动或系统异常导致的数据不一致。同时,定期分析慢查询日志,优化SQL语句,有助于提升整体系统性能。


  掌握MySQL事务与日志机制,不仅能够提高iOS应用的稳定性,还能为后续的系统扩展与维护打下坚实基础。希望本文能为开发者提供有价值的参考。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章